Important Information Regarding the First Day of School on September 8th

Your child’s education is important to us and we are excited for the 2021-22 school year! The first day of school in the Syracuse City School District will be Wednesday, September 8, 2021.
 
The New York State Department of Health has recommended that school district’s and local health departments follow the recent Center for Disease Control (CDC) guidance regarding the reopening of school. This guidance suggests in part, that all individuals wear masks indoors, maintain three feet of physical distance when possible and to continue testing staff and students.
 
Onondaga County will be releasing local guidance and it is our hope that we will return to five day, in-person instruction for all students with the exception of those who are medically unable to attend in-person. We will follow the CDC, the American Academy of Pediatrics and Onondaga County Health Departments recommendations so that we can open the school year safely.
 
The health, wellness and safety of our students, staff and families is a top priority and one that we take very seriously. We encourage anyone who is eligible for the COVID-19 vaccine to get vaccinated. Getting the vaccine is the best way to stay safe and beat this virus!
